93-year-old Tian-Fa Lin's Smile and Energy
On September 19th this year, our project held a field activity "One-Day Intergenerational Camp" at Yue-Sin Kindergarten in Beitun Dist., Taichung. There were twelve senior applicants. Our team arrived at the venue to set up for the camp at 7:00 a.m. At 8:00 a.m., everything was ready, and the senior participants also arrived and checked in one after another. Due to the fact that the senior participants were all older than eighty years old, they were mostly accompanied by children or grandchildren when they checked in. Such a scene was very touching. At kindergarten, mostly it was the parents or grandparents bringing children to the school; however, what we saw that day was the exact reversal of the situation, and this scene of the young taking care of the elderly truly moved us!
That day in the morning, there came a 93-year-old great-grandfather Tian-Fa Lin attending the camp with his wife. He was on a crutch and accompanied by his daughter-in-law when checking in. After he went into the venue and was seated, we found that he was an Alzheimer's disease patient who acquired an MA degree at the age of 91. Living in Chiayi, he, in order to attend the camp, woke up at five a.m. and left for Taichung by train, and his daughter-in-law drove them to the kindergarten from Taichung Railway Station. Although great-grandfather Lin was already 93 years, he was still full of passion for learning. Just upon hearing him wake up at 5 a.m. to attend the camp, we'd already got deeply touched.
The curriculum in the morning was co-learning with children. To our surprise, great-grandfather Lin didn't seem to be beaten by the old age even a bit; rather, he made toys and played games with children energetically. He didn't fall behind other younger elderly participants in any aspect. In the afternoon, the course was Health Promotion for the Elderly. He was able to follow all the instructions. This left the teacher of the course in astonishment! And we were all amazed by the energy and liveliness he rendered! Finally, in course feedback, he said he was very pleased today. Taking the course, making toys and playing games with children were the experience that he never imagined to possibly have at this age. He loved children very much. Playing with children made him forget his old age and feel like a child. After the camp, he felt happy, fulfilled and content. great-grandfather Lin encouraged us to promote the concept of "intergenerational day care." He suggested that such a wonderful concept ought to be further popularized and universalized. In this way, the elderly who stayed alone during the daytime could have a place to learn and play happily. Also, their needs to be tended, accompanied and have an enriching life could be met. The project of "Intergenerational Day Care" is practicing the concept of senior day care in kindergartens and attempts to meet the social needs of senior care.
